Choosing the right pipe manufacturing machine in 2026 requires careful consideration of technology and efficiency. Different manufacturing technologies offer varied benefits. Some machines use extrusion processes, while others rely on casting or welding. Each method has its own efficiency ratings based on production speed and material waste.
Efficiency is vital in pipe manufacturing. High-efficiency machines reduce energy consumption and operational costs. For example, an advanced extrusion line can produce pipes faster and with less scrap. However, not every new technology guarantees better performance. Older, well-tested machines sometimes outperform the latest models due to reliability.
It's also important to consider maintenance needs. Some advanced machines may have complicated parts, leading to downtime. Assessing the long-term costs and efficiency is crucial. When considering a pipe manufacturing machine for 2026, cost analysis is crucial. The initial investment can vary greatly. Typically, machines range from $100,000 to $500,000, depending on capacity and technology. A report from the International Journal of Manufacturing Science indicates that higher upfront costs often correlate with better quality output and efficiency.
Output quality significantly influences operating costs. For instance, machines producing up to 1,000 units per hour show a 20% reduction in per-unit costs. However, not all machines perform equally. Some might require more maintenance, leading to unplanned downtime. A recent study indicated that 15% of manufacturers experience equipment failure monthly. Evaluating long-term reliability is crucial in balancing initial costs against potential hidden expenses.
